In 1962, Honda , before there was a Baja 1000, wanted to prove how durable their bikes were, and picked Dave Ekins and Bill Robertson to run it. In 1967 Bruce Meyers decided to do the same thing, pre running the course south, and turning around and running back to TJ. IN OLD RED!!!! They broke the bikes record by more than 5 hours. A Manx won the very first Baja 1000 the same year, running the course south to La Paz.



As far as I know, Manx and Funco are the only VW powered cars that ever beat the bikes, and the Funco was a full tube frame offroad racer. After that, Stroppe prepared Broncos ruled the place. It wasn't until 1975 that the bikes started dominating.

They still make a very similar body called a Kick Out,
http://www.meyersmanx.com/images/ko-1.jpg

They made about 5,250 of the original Manx, and copy cats made thousands more.

I built 3 of them when I was in high school to make some money. They were a piece of cake to build.
